Output 43216430d6c77a890bc627dfc14d34a0eacd6395cb248fab2938f397d6c1bbb8:1

value
334678731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c694f7cf0d0d40150265643fb75e7892d7d6dfa OP_EQUAL
address
3QheMzC21vFdp9rjsZ6psp4MtdTWu9xVPj
transaction
43216430d6c77a890bc627dfc14d34a0eacd6395cb248fab2938f397d6c1bbb8
spent
true